Why These Are the Top Plumbing Contractors in Troutdale

Troutdale is a small rural community in Grayson County, Virginia, located in the Appalachian Mountains near Mount Rogers. The plumbing market serves primarily residential properties, vacation cabins, and small businesses. Common issues include frozen pipes during harsh winters, well water system maintenance, and septic system coordination. The remote location means fewer plumbing providers, but those that serve the area are typically versatile and experienced with rural plumbing challenges. Most companies service a wide region including neighboring communities like Independence, Fries, and Whitetop.

Frequently Asked Questions About Plumbing in Troutdale

Get answers to common questions about plumbing services in Troutdale, Virginia.

1What are the most common plumbing issues for Troutdale homeowners, especially related to our climate?

The most frequent issues are frozen and burst pipes during winter due to our cold mountain temperatures in Grayson County, and clogged drains from hard water mineral buildup common in Virginia's well water sources. We also see significant wear on water heaters from this hard water, requiring more frequent flushing and maintenance to prevent premature failure.

2How much should I budget for common plumbing repairs or installations in the Troutdale area?

Costs vary, but regional pricing for a standard water heater replacement typically ranges from $1,200 to $2,500, depending on the unit and complexity. For emergency services, like a burst pipe repair, expect a higher service call fee, often $150-$300 just for the after-hours dispatch, plus repair costs. Always get a detailed, written estimate before work begins.

3Are there specific local regulations or permits I need to know about for plumbing work in Troutdale, VA?

Yes, all major plumbing work in Virginia requires a licensed plumber and must comply with the Virginia Uniform Statewide Building Code (USBC). In Troutdale and Grayson County, permits are generally required for new installations, re-piping, or moving plumbing fixtures. A reputable local plumber will handle pulling the necessary county permits for you, which is a sign of a legitimate provider.

4What should I look for when choosing a reliable plumber serving Troutdale?

First, verify they hold a valid Virginia Journeyman or Master Plumber license. Choose a company with a physical local address and proven experience with rural properties, as many Troutdale homes use well and septic systems. Check for reviews from other Southwest Virginia residents and ensure they provide clear, upfront pricing and guarantees on their workmanship.

5What seasonal plumbing maintenance is critical for my home in Troutdale?

Before winter (by late October), it's essential to disconnect and drain outdoor hoses and insulate pipes in unheated crawl spaces to prevent freezing. In spring, check for leaks or damage from winter freeze-thaw cycles. Given our region's hard water, scheduling an annual water heater flush and sump pump check before the spring thaw is highly recommended to ensure system longevity.
